HiPerHP Project Kickoff
Aalto University and LUT launch a new collaborative project on High-Speed Turbomachine Technology for Industrial Heat Pumps

About
LUT and Aalto have kicked off a 2-year project (HiPerHP) to take steps towards commercialization of high-speed turbomachine technology for industrial heat pumps. This electrification initiative is important, as process heat consumes 66% of the total heat in EU and about 80% share is produced by fossil fuels. Main Objectives
The key objectives of the project are to develop of proof of concept (POC) unit of the turbomachine and to build an industrial ecosystem to enable the commercialization of the technology
